High Island

County Galway Connemara


St Fechin founded a monastery on the island in 634. There is an oratory, cells, an enclosure, graves, and several cross slabs, and holy wells.

St Gormgal died on the island in 1017. Brian Boru, the High King of Ireland, is said to have come to him because of his sanctity in order to make his confession.
